A new Microsoft Purview compliance portal introduces a pivotal communications enhancement that integrates Insider Risk Management (IRM) alerts within Communication Compliance (CC) triage flows, providing a holistic approach to compliance risk assessment. This integration empowers investigators with enriched insights by correlating communication alerts with a user's risk profile and activity history from IRM directly in a CC triage flow. This synergy between IRM and CC facilitates a more nuanced and informed decision-making process during investigations.

How this will affect your organization:
The integration of IRM context into CC is a significant stride towards enhancing the efficacy of compliance investigations. This will allow investigators to view a user's risk profile and history alongside communication alerts, enabling a more informed and efficient triage process.
The insider risk severity (Low, Medium, or High) determined by activity detected in IRM policies helps to prioritize and respond to user activity accordingly. A new user activity timeline will show messages and activities from IRM in one screen, simplifying the review process.
What you need to do to prepare:
To use this feature, please connect with IRM administrators to enable Data sharing from IRM settings. If you don't turn this setting on, you will see Insider risk activity not available.
